So thats at least four of them. <br />Im sure I could name all six if I -. <br />YUEN:Pretty, pretty good. I do know, we did get a TIAR for this <br />intersection done by Castle & Cooke. Did you see that? <br />EMLER:No. <br />YUEN:Okay, we did get one done by Castle & Cooke in the last year. <br />EMLER:I didnt review that. I believe that was done out of the Hilo office. <br />YUEN:Right, right. Anyway, their conclusion was that it wasnt <br />warrantedyetbutitwould,itmightbeasthebuildoutcontinuesonoftheWaikoloa <br />Development, although they felt that their having a second entry at their development <br />would alleviate some of the traffic at the Paniolo intersection, and then you wouldnt <br />need a signal at the Paniolo intersection. I know that many people living in the <br />community say they need a signal right now, as a matter of community here. And so we <br />do have a TIAR that accounts that, you know, thats professionally done. It was done for <br />this sort of project. I dont know that they, you know, what the opinion is of the <br />Department of Public Works on the particular study at this time, but we do have one that <br />was done in the last year or so. <br />EMLER:The zoning for that parcel is already granted though and theres no <br />condition for them to install a signal. However, we have a condition on this particular <br />development. And in our comments we really just wanted to point out the fact that, yes, <br />we have a developer thats required to install a signal here; and it does say it doesnt have <br />to be when they do their development, its when its warranted. And so we decided to <br />make an issue out of it because its an opportunity to have someone do it. However, if <br />its warranted now, you know, I dont know what the study said, but the County could <br />end up having to pick up the tab for the signal. Its just that weve already imposed this <br />requirement on a development, and it seems like we have an opportunity, thats all. <br />YUEN:No, youre absolutely right that the current condition and what we <br />carry over does require the Waikoloa Highlands project to signalize the intersection when <br />the Department of Public Works determines that its necessary. Thats the way its <br />written. And then the only thing were discussing is whether we should have a condition <br />requiring them to make them, requiring them to do a study now. And I just wanted to <br />mention that we did have a study, we do have a study done for another development of <br />this intersection in the last, in the last year or so. <br />SPRINGER:Mr. Chair? <br />GALDONES:Commissioner Springer? <br />6 <br /> <br />
